Lahore: A 17-year-old girl was allegedly kidnapped while returning home from a madrasa in the Kahna area of Lahore on Friday.
According to CCTV footage from a nearby street, the girl was seen close to her house before being reportedly abducted by unknown individuals. The incident took place after the student had accompanied her aunt to her home and then went alone to a nearby shop.
In her complaint, the girl's mother stated that her daughter was caught on camera just one street away from their home before being taken by unidentified persons.
She urged the local authorities to recover her daughter as soon as possible.
